After the death of Gary Gygax, I thought it might be nice to get back into RPGs, so I looked up the latest D&D editions. Then my brain exploded from information overload. I looked around for recommendations for simpler, easier-to-understand gaming systems, and I found GURPS, which I haven’t touched since the old first edition. I am actually impressed with what I have read so far.

I want to set up a simple dungeon hack-and-slash, so I am trying to collect resources to help me do that. I am trying to replicate the Holy Trinity of D&D manuals, and Characters and Campaigns seem to match the Player’s Handbook and Dungeon Master’s Guide, respectively.

My question is: Is there a GURPS equivalent of the Monster Manual?

I don’t know if Bestiary or Fantasy Bestiary or Monsters will fit the bill, but those are also Third Edition, and I would prefer a Fourth Edition resource if possible. Would Fantasy have a thorough list of fantasy monster archetypes? Would I find some in Dungeon Fantasy? If anyone can point me in the right direction, I would really appreciate it!
